Horton Old School
Horton Old School is a community center in Horton-in-Ribblesdale, Craven District, England which is located on Brackenbottom Lane. Horton Old School is situated nearby to St Oswald’s Church, Horton in Ribblesdale, as well as near the pub Golden Lion Hotel.Places of Interest Nearby

St Oswald’s Church, Horton in Ribblesdale
Church
Photo: Mark Anderson, CC BY-SA 2.0.
St Oswald's Church is the parish church of Horton in Ribblesdale, a village in North Yorkshire, in England. The church was built in the 12th century, from which period the nave survives. St Oswald’s Church, Horton in Ribblesdale is situated 700 feet southwest of Horton Old School.

Horton-in-Ribblesdale railway station
Railway station
Photo: Ulleskelf, Public domain.
Horton-in-Ribblesdale is a railway station on the Settle and Carlisle Line, which runs between Carlisle and Leeds via Settle. The station, situated 47 miles 40 chains north-west of Leeds, serves the village of Horton-in-Ribblesdale in North Yorkshire, England. Horton-in-Ribblesdale railway station is situated 3,000 feet northwest of Horton Old School.

Brackenbottom
Hamlet
Brackenbottom is a hamlet in Ribblesdale, near to Horton-in-Ribblesdale, North Yorkshire, England. The hamlet is the location of the headquarters of Bradford Potholing Club who own a bunkhouse in the village.
Wharfe
Hamlet
Photo: Kate Jewell,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Wharfe is a hamlet about a mile north east of the village of Austwick, North Yorkshire, England. Its postcode is LA2 8DQ. The name means 'The bend', The hamlet is the only settlement in Crummackdale, the upper valley of Austwick Beck. Wharfe is situated 2½ miles southwest of Horton Old School.
Selside
Hamlet
Photo: Andy Waddington,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Selside is a small village in Ribblesdale in North Yorkshire, England. It lies 2 miles north west of Horton in Ribblesdale. Selside was mentioned, in the form Selesat, in the Domesday Book, when it was held by Roger of Poitou. Selside is situated 2½ miles northwest of Horton Old School.
